The Ather 450X Series 1 has a sportier styling and features colours most commonly associated with performance vehicles – black and red. The main highlight, however, is the translucent panels on the sides, something that’s a first in our market. The tinted translucent panels allow taking a peek inside the scooter and seeing its cast aluminium chassis and trellis frame.
The Ather 450X Series 1 gets ‘DayGlo Red’ as a contrasting colour on ‘Series 1’ and ‘450X’ stickers, the exposed frame and mono-shock suspension below the seat and the dual-tone stripe. To bring the exclusive black and red colour scheme to the 7-inch touchscreen dashboard, Ather Energy has embedded subtle hints of red in its UI. This display features even a special intro screen to add to the exclusivity of the limited-edition model.
The Ather 450X Series 1 specifications are the same as the Ather 450X. There’s a 6 kW/28 Nm motor getting its juice from a 2.6 kWh Lithium-ion battery pack (useable). The rider can choose from four riding modes – Eco, Ride, Sport and Warp. The Warp mode allows a 0-40 km/h acceleration time of 3.3 seconds. This mode makes these scooters quicker than all the electric scooters and all the petrol scooters with engines of up to 125 cc in India.
The top speed of the Ather 450X and its Series 1 edition is 80 km/h, and their range is 116 km (Indian Driving Cycle)/85 km (TrueRange). Charging their battery pack at home from 0% SoC to 80% SoC/100% SoC takes 3 hours and 35 minutes/5 hours 45 minutes. Using a fast charger, it is possible to charge up from 0-50% SoC at a rate of 1.5 km/min.

Ather Energy will offer the Ather 450X Series 1 as only a free upgrade option, to only those customers who pre-ordered the regular Ather 450X before its national launch on 28 January 2020. The company will deliver the limited-edition Ather 450X with black panels and replace them with translucent panels in May 2021.
What is the price of the Ather 450X Series 1?
The 450X is priced at Rs 1.59 lakh ex-showroom Bengaluru (Inclusive of GST & FAME II incentive), and the same price applies to the Ather 450X Series 1.
Ather Energy will start deliveries of the 450X in 11 cities including Kozhikode by the end of March 2021, and it is likely that the Series 1 edition would be delivered first. The company is also working on accessories like a smart helmet and a TPMS for the 450X to come out next year.
